Etymology 2

From Middle English bitaken, equivalent to {{af, en, be-, take}}. Cognate with {{cog, da, betage, , to take, deprive, cut off}}, {{cog, sv, beta, , to take, deprive, cut off}}.

Verb

betakes , betaking , betook , betaken (transitive, obsolete) To take over to; take across (to); deliver. (transitive, obsolete) To seize; lay hold of; take. from 15th c. (reflexive, archaic) To take oneself to; go or move; repair; resort; have recourse. from 17th c. : They betook themselves to treaty and submission. — Burke. : The rest, in imitation, to like arms / Betook them. — Milton. (reflexive, archaic) To commit to a specified action. from 16th c. (transitive, archaic) To commend or entrust to; to commit to. (intransitive, archaic) To take oneself. {{rfex, en}}
